My insurance says it's 'Grey Water' damage. What does that mean for my claim?

Category 2 Grey Water contains significant contamination and requires specific antimicrobial treatment, unlike clean Category 1 water. Proper categorization dictates the scope and cost of remediation. We're in FEMA Zone X. Why do you still treat my basement like a flood risk?

While Zone X denotes minimal flood insurance risk, the 2026 FEMA Risk MAP updates for Homer emphasize localized drainage and groundwater issues. Structural drying protocols for basements and crawlspaces must account for hydrostatic pressure and capillary draw from the soil, regardless of zone rating. A Zone X designation does not eliminate the need for comprehensive drying and vapor barrier strategies.

Why does my floor in Downtown Homer feel dry but your meters still detect moisture?

A surface feeling 'dry to the touch' is psychrometrically incomplete. Our equipment measures vapor pressure and Grains Per Pound (GPP) of moisture in the air, not just surface dampness. The IICRC S500 standard requires drying to a stable equilibrium near 40 GPP at 70°F to prevent hidden condensation within wall cavities and subfloors common in older Downtown Homer homes.
